Ooni and Queen Mariam

The Ooni of Ife, Oba Adeyeye Ogunwusi, and one of his queens, Mariam, have welcomed twin princes into the royal house of Oduduwa.

The announcement was made in a statement issued on Friday in Ile-Ife by the Director of Media and Public Affairs at the Ooni’s Palace, Mr Moses Olafare.

Olafare said the traditional ruler expressed gratitude to Almighty Olodumare for the successful delivery and the safe condition of both mother and children.

He noted that the arrival of the twins had brought excitement and celebration in the ancient city of Ile-Ife, with friends, associates, and well-wishers congratulating the royal family on the new addition.

The Ooni described the birth of the twin princes as a special blessing to the royal household and the entire House of Oduduwa.

Oba Ogunwusi also appreciated those who have continued to support the palace with prayers, love, and goodwill, describing the moment as one for thanksgiving and celebration.

The traditional ruler expressed joy over the safe delivery and reaffirmed the palace’s gratitude to Olodumare for His mercy and favour.

He prayed that the newborn princes would grow in sound health, wisdom, peace, and greatness, and become worthy ambassadors of the rich cultural heritage of Ile-Ife and the Yoruba race.
